i think it depends on locality, to some extent. here's what The Messy Beast says: One effect of white spotting in tortoiseshell cats is to change the pattern from brindled to patched. Tortie cats with little or no white tend to have brindled coats. However, the more white there is, the more the black and white will also be separated out into patches instead of being intermingled. The phenomenon of tortie-and-white cats having better defined patches of colour is familiar to most cat lovers.Originally Posted by booktigger
